Transaction 03a53587ba9dcb98c8367ca7ed344247f85cd3c5e0fcf916364285cea6abb2d5

331 Input
2 Outputs
  • 03a53587ba9dcb98c8367ca7ed344247f85cd3c5e0fcf916364285cea6abb2d5:0
  • value  926002
    address  3HLUdxnNifcJ3CdrKVzS1UJ3YdjLNenKYn
  • 03a53587ba9dcb98c8367ca7ed344247f85cd3c5e0fcf916364285cea6abb2d5:1
  • value  3800000000
    address  39BBP8c9yaBUtLgds7NKvSA1mt5Mkmk17c